Calculating quarterly sales is an essential activity for businesses to evaluate their performance over a specific period. It helps in understanding the sales trends and planning for future growth.

Historical Background

The practice of measuring sales performance over distinct periods, such as quarterly, has been integral to business operations for centuries. It aligns with fiscal quarters, providing a standardized frame to assess and compare sales figures across different times and industries.

Importance and Usage Scenarios

Understanding quarterly sales figures is crucial for businesses to:

  1. Track sales performance and growth over time.
  2. Make informed decisions regarding budgeting, forecasting, and strategic planning.
  3. Evaluate the effectiveness of sales strategies and marketing campaigns.

Common FAQs

  1. Why calculate sales quarterly?

    • Calculating sales quarterly helps align business performance assessment with fiscal quarters, aiding in more systematic and comparable analysis over time.
